State Bank of India (SBI) has published a recruitment notification for PO (Probationary Officers) (CRPD/PO/2020-21/12) on 14/11/2020. Education Qualifications |
|
Graduation in any
discipline from a recognized University or any equivalent qualification
recognized as such by the Central Government. Those who are in the Final
Year/ Semester of their Graduation may also apply provisionally subject to
the condition that, if called for an interview, they will have to produce
proof of having passed the graduation examination on or before 31.12.2020. |
|
Upper Age Limits |
|
Not below 21 years and not above 30 years as of 01.04.2020. Relaxation in Upper age limit shall
be 5 Years for Scheduled Caste/ Scheduled Tribe and 3 Years for Other
Backward Classes (Non-Creamy Layer). |

Application Fees |
|
Application Fee will be 750/- for General/ EWS/ OBC candidates and ‘Nil’ OR SC/ ST/ PWD
candidates. Application Fee once paid will NOT be refunded on any account nor can it be held in reserve for any other examination or selection. |

How to Apply |
|
Candidates can
apply online only from 14.11.2020 to 04.12.2020. No other mode of application will be accepted. Candidates will be required to register themselves online through Bank's ‘Career’ website https://bank.sbi/careers or
https://www.sbi.co.in/careers. After registration candidates are required to
pay the requisite application fee through online mode by using a debit card/
credit card/ Internet Banking. |

SBI PO 2020-21 Selection Procedure
Selection Process: The selection for Probationary Officers will be done through a three-tier process:
Phase-I: Preliminary Examination:
A preliminary Examination consisting of an Objective Test for 100 marks will be conducted online.

Selection criteria for Main Examination: Categorywise merit list will be drawn on the basis of the aggregate marks scored in the Preliminary Examination. There will be no sectional cut-off. Candidates numbering 10times (approx.)the numbers of vacancies in each category will be shortlisted for Main Examination from the top of the above merit list.
Phase-II: Main Examination: Main Examination will be conducted online and will consist of Objective Tests for 200 marks and Descriptive Test for 50marks. The Descriptive Test will be administered immediately after the conclusion of the Objective Test and candidates will have to type their Descriptive Test answers on the computer.
(i) Objective Test: The duration of the objective test is 3 hours and it consists of 4 Sections of a total of 200 marks. There will be separate timing for every section

(ii) Descriptive Test: The duration of the Descriptive Test is 30 minutes. It will be a Test of English Language (Letter Writing & Essay) with two questions for a total of 50 marks.
Phase-III: In view of the Social Distancing and safety measures necessitated due to the COVID-19 pandemic, the 3rd Phase may comprise of (i) Interview only (50 marks) OR (ii) Interview (30marks) & Group Exercises (20 marks). Candidates will have to score minimum qualifying marks in Phase-IIIto be considered for final selection.
Candidates qualifying for Phase-III under the ‘OBC’ category would be required to submit an OBC certificate containing the ‘Non-Creamy layer’ clause. Candidates who have registered themselves as OBC but do not submit OBC ‘Non-Creamy layer’ certificate and request to be interviewed under the General category will not be entertained.
